Our turkeys meet our strict quality standards: no antibiotics ever, no added hormones*, fed a vegetarian diet, no added solutions and complete traceability to farm.

You can select one of several varieties of uncooked turkeys from our Meat Department or our Prepared Foods Department has fully cooked turkey breast or whole turkeys (ready to go in a roasting pan). You simply reheat and eat!

New this year we also have kosher poultry! Our tender, juicy kosher poultry not only meets our strict standards for quality, it's also the first antibiotic-free kosher poultry in the U.S.!

If you're not a turkey gobbler, our Meat Department also features beef roasts, lamb, duck, Cornish Hens & ham for your holiday meals. Don't forget sausage & oysters for the stuffing!

For vegetarians, we feature meatless Hazelnut Cranberry Roast, Tofurky Feasts, Celebration Field Roast & Quorn Breast.

*Federal law does not allow the use of supplemental growth hormones in any poultry or pigs sold in the U.S.

    Local Hunger Relief

    Our Bag Hunger Program features pre-made bags of food with prices between $10 & $30. You select the bag to grab and give, we add the cost of the bag to your bill and Whole Foods Market donates the bag to a local food bank. (Whole Foods Market discounts each bag by 10%.) Thanks for supporting local hunger relief efforts!

    One Dime at a Time

    Whole Foods Market offers 10¢ per bag to customers who reuse their own bags. Customers can accept their refund, or direct the cashier to donate the cash to the store's chosen non-profit - through the One Dime at a Time program. This program reduces our impact on the environment and supports a local non-profit.

    The two Indiana stores are delighted to support November's recipient: Meals on Wheels. Meals on Wheels delivers nutritious meals & compassionate personal contact to home bound individuals. To date, Meals on Wheels of Central Indiana has provided over 6 million meals. Each day, over 1,500 volunteer drivers transport two meals to over 400 recipients. The 86th St. store will be donating to Meals on Wheels of Central Indiana. Meals on Wheels of Hamilton County volunteer drivers deliver over 4,000 meals each month and to date have delivered over 2 million meals. The Carmel store will be donating to Meals on Wheels of Hamilton County. To get involved visit www.mealsonwheelsindy.org or www.mealsonwheelshc.org
